Identifying the Right Flow Machine for Your Company

Investing in a packaging machine can be a important decision, and carefully considering your specific needs is critical. Before you approve to a purchase, assess factors like goods size and shape; a machine designed for small, rectangular boxes won't properly handle unconventional items. Consider your output requirements – do you require a fast system or a greater moderate one? Furthermore, think about the materials you’ll be applying; some machines excel in plastic while others are suitable with various kinds. Don't ignore the value of mechanization level and maintenance accessibility to boost your long-term efficiency.

Packaging Solutions: Types, Features, and Considerations

A wide range of item wrapping systems are available for companies seeking to improve their packaging presentation and preserve their products. Standard types encompass horizontal flow wrappers, which are perfect for high-volume manufacturing of separate packages, and vertical flow wrappers, designed towards reduced batches or greater elaborate configurations. Key attributes to consider are tightness strength, device velocity, adaptability to various material types, and the overall extent of automation. In addition, elements such as footprint needs, maintenance obligations, and budget constraints are critical elements for informed choice-making when investing in flow wrapping innovation.
